Jm. Ma et al., SYNTHESIS, STRUCTURE AND CONDUCTIVITY CHA RACTERISTICS OF SEGMENTED COPOLYMER ELECTROLYTE WITH SULFONATE, Gaodeng xuexiao huaxue xuebao, 16(10), 1995, pp. 1645-1649
The transesterification and polycondensition of hydroxy terminated pol
yethylene oxide and ethylene glycol with dimethyl terephthalate and so
dium dimethyl isophthalate sulfonate lead to the formation of ethylene
oxide-(ethylene terephthalate-CO-sodium ethylene isophthalate sulfona
te) segmented copolymer (EOTM-SO3Na). This segmented copolymer is a ne
w single cationic conductor, The chain and aggregate structure of EOTM
-SO3Na segmented copolymers were characterized by H-1 NMR , WAXD and D
SC methods, The ion mobility measured by polar inversion method was ap
proach to 1, The room temperature conductivity of EOTM-SO,Na cationic
conductor can get 2, 3X10(-6) S . cm(-1). The temperature dependence o
f the cationic conductivity for EOTM-SO3Na system can be described by
VTF equation.
